            Report on Indian Affairs
            CA BI PAM 3312 · Item · 25 Jan. 1843

            Item is a reproduction of a report on the state of Nova Scotian Indian Affairs by Joseph Howe, then Indian Commissioner for Indian Affairs. Gives Mi'kmaw population figures of Nova Scotia for 1843, listed by region. Describes financial position, housing, land, education and religion of Mi'kmaq.

            CA BI PAM 3226 · Item · 1895

            Item is a reproduction of a history/description of St. Anne's Day, Chapel Island (1895). Reference to important role of Fr. Maillard. Mentions role of Chiefs and priests, altar, mass, firing of cannon, procession of St. Ann, shrine feast, peace pipe ceremony and marriage customs. Item is a reproduction of an article published in Donahoe's Magazine. July, 1895, pp. 754-758.
